Originální abstrakt

The paper deals with the problems of ceramic head of hip joint endoprosthesis destructions. Concerned are shape deflections from the ideal conical surfaces of the stem and the head of the endoprosthesis that were modelled at the macro and micro-level. The problem of stress in the head was solved using the FEM, the Weibull probability model was used for solving the head cohesion failure probability problem. The results of computational modelling are compared with the data obtained by experimental modelling.
